Marine Grade Grills?

If you have an oceanfront property, what type of grill are you providing your guests? A property we are furnishing is on an island surrounded by saltwater so corrosion is a serious concern.

This may/may not help, but we have a property on the NC coast (BHI), and we just went with a combo of a simple gas grill and a simple charcoal grill.  We figure we'll have to replace them every 3-5 years as the saltwater damages them beyond use.

Gas: Weber 2-burner (It was less than $300 delivered in early 2022) -  https://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B01HID4Y7Q/

Charcoal: (May not be this exact one, but it's similar)  https://www.amazon.com/Weber-741001-Original-22-Inch-Charcoa...

Honestly, I don't know how much guests actually use them.  The grates are usually too dirty for me to fool with grilling when I'm there!  Hmmm...maybe I'll buy extra grates to store in the owner's closet, so we'll have clean ones to use when we visit!
